The University of Washington is responsible for supplying the Sky Survey telescope, the buildings to house the equipment at Apache Point, the optics, and parts of the spectroscopic systems. The telescope and the buildings, each a unique structure, were designed by University of Washington engineers and built under University of Washington supervision by industrial subcontractors. The optics, designed at the University of Washington, include the telescope's lightweight 2.5-meter primary mirror, the secondary mirror, and three correctors, all exotic pieces of glass essential to maintaining good images over the wide field of the 2.5-meter telescope. The University of Washington was responsible for the design and building of complex parts of the spectrographic system, including the fiber optics and the plug-plate assembly.
